½ c butter, softened
4 c powdered confectioner's sugar
1 T whipping cream
8 drops peppermint extract
green and red food coloring
Using an electric mixer, cream butter thoroughly; add sugar gradually and mix well. Mix in cream and peppermint. Separate batter into two equal portions, coloring one with green food coloring and one red. Spoon batter into a cake decorator tube and using a shaped tip, press shapes onto waxed paper.
Allow to set for 45 minutes. (not in the refrigerator) and let set up for 30 minutes. Store in an airtight container in a cool place.
